Abstract

Investigation of a Johannine church/school: Methodological remarks on the course of the case.
In an effort to resolve a major facet of the ‘Johannine problem’ scholars assign the distinctiveness of the fourth gospel to its formation allegedly within and for a separate and independent Johannine community (or school). The reconstructions and descriptions of this community are presently assessed by critical scrutiny of the hermeneutical paradigms and exegetical procedures utilized by scholars. So, as is mostly the case within current New Testament science, this debate culminated in controversies on methodology.
Opting for real progress and positive results, means that some or other integration/correlation of methods is inevitable. Proper and mutual cognisance must be taken of the vantage points and hermeneutical perceptions with which scholars work. This entails cooperative interaction between all forms of historical exegesis on the one hand, and text immanent exegesis on the other hand.
